Photosensitive element of optical power meter

Photosensitive element of optical power meter

Detectors: At the heart of GAO Tek's optical power meters are high-sensitivity photodetectors. These detectors, typically made of semiconductor materials such as InGaAs or germanium, convert light signals into electrical signals with high accuracy. Fiber Optic Communication SDH System Design

Fiber Optic Communication SDH System Design

This tutorial provides an overview of SDH/SONET, covering basics, HDLC framing, terminologies, rates, and the SONET STS-1 SDH Frame. SONET (Synchronous Optical Network) and SDH (Synchronous Digital Hierarchy) serve the same purpose: communication over optical. Synchronous digital hierarchy (SDH) and synchronous optical network (SONET) refer to a group of fiber-optic transmission rates that can transport digital signals with different capacities. Its vast capacity needs to be accessed by a protocol that can support high data rates of up to 10 Gbit/s per wavelength or, in the future, 40 Gbit/s.
